Précédent   Forum des professionnels en informatique > PHP > Bibliothèques et frameworks > Services Web
Services Web Forum d'entraide pour les services Web en PHP, qui permettent de créer et de consommer facilement des webservices (génération de WSDL etc.). Exemples : SOAP, NuSOAP, REST, SCA-SDO... Avant de poster -> Cours webservices
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 07/02/2012, 09h03   #1
Membre du Club
 
Homme jean
Inscription : octobre 2011
Messages : 95
Détails du profil
Informations personnelles :
Nom : Homme jean
Localisation : France, Corse (Corse)

Informations forums :
Inscription : octobre 2011
Messages : 95
Points : 52
Points : 52
Par défaut Récupération d'informations sur un site

Bonjour, je ne suis pas expert en services web,

avant de m'y aventurer, je voudrais juste vous poser cette question :

peut-on récupérer n'importe quelle info sur n'importe quel site avec un service web en partant de 0?

Exemple : sur ce site http://www.annuaire-des-mairies.com

on a des communes, avec le nombre d'habitants, et je voudrais les parcourir et récupérer le nombre d'habitants, code postal via un web service pour m'éviter à le faire manuellement ce qui serait long et fastidieux.

Par exemple sur cette page on a des infos : http://www.annuaire-des-mairies.com/02/aguilcourt.html

je me suis déjà servi d'un web service mais c'était avec une librairie.

ps : je recherche aussi un tuto en php si possible, je n'ai trouvé qu'en java et je suis allergique à j2ee netbeans etc...

Merci.
dev14 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 07/02/2012, 09h11   #2
Expert Confirmé
 
Avatar de grunk
 
Homme Olivier
Développeur Web
Inscription : août 2003
Messages : 1 837
Détails du profil
Informations personnelles :
Nom : Homme Olivier
Âge : 27
Localisation : France, Côte d'Or (Bourgogne)

Informations professionnelles :
Activité : Développeur Web
Secteur : Industrie

Informations forums :
Inscription : août 2003
Messages : 1 837
Points : 3 318
Points : 3 318
Je crois que tu n'as pas bien saisie ce qu'était un web service.

Dans ton cas il faudrait que ton site annuaire-des-mairies.com propose un webservice à consommer pour récupérer simplement les données.
Si ce n'est pas le cas tu dois coder un robots qui va parser les pages et récupérer toutes les infos et là ça n'a plus rien à voir avec un webservice.

Je rajouterais que récupérer les données d'un site de cette manière quand il propose des fichiers à l'achat est à mon avis un poil limite niveau juridique.
grunk est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 07/02/2012, 09h21   #3
Membre du Club
 
Homme jean
Inscription : octobre 2011
Messages : 95
Détails du profil
Informations personnelles :
Nom : Homme jean
Localisation : France, Corse (Corse)

Informations forums :
Inscription : octobre 2011
Messages : 95
Points : 52
Points : 52
Merci pour cette réponse rapide Grunk

je n'avais même pas vu qu'ils vendaient les données

bon ça va c'est correct, entre 10 et 20 euros par département bien que je n'ai besoin que du nombre d'habitants.

j'espère au moins que leurs données sont à jour et précises.

Et merci pour la précision sur les web services. si ils ne proposent pas de WS qui pioche dans leur bdd selon la commune, on ne peut pas récupérer les données sauf via un parseur? Mais si on a un site identique, on peut construire un WS qui le permettrait puisque ce serait nos propres bdd?

Merci
dev14 est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 07/02/2012, 10h30   #4
Expert Confirmé
 
Avatar de grunk
 
Homme Olivier
Développeur Web
Inscription : août 2003
Messages : 1 837
Détails du profil
Informations personnelles :
Nom : Homme Olivier
Âge : 27
Localisation : France, Côte d'Or (Bourgogne)

Informations professionnelles :
Activité : Développeur Web
Secteur : Industrie

Informations forums :
Inscription : août 2003
Messages : 1 837
Points : 3 318
Points : 3 318
Citation:
si ils ne proposent pas de WS qui pioche dans leur bdd selon la commune, on ne peut pas récupérer les données sauf via un parseur? Mais si on a un site identique, on peut construire un WS qui le permettrait puisque ce serait nos propres bdd?
C'est bien ça.

mais avant d'acheter quoi que ce soit tu devrais jeter un oeil ici : http://www.data.gouv.fr/

y'a peut être ce que tu cherches
grunk est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 08/02/2012, 02h51   #5
Membre du Club
 
Homme jean
Inscription : octobre 2011
Messages : 95
Détails du profil
Informations personnelles :
Nom : Homme jean
Localisation : France, Corse (Corse)

Informations forums :
Inscription : octobre 2011
Messages : 95
Points : 52
Points : 52
Heu, j'ai envie de dire : Merci beaucoup. Je ne savais pas que ces données étaient libres, c'est vraiment une mine d'or par rapport à ce que je cherchais

Vraiment merci.

Bonne journée
dev14 est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 18h36.


 
 
 
 
Partenaires

Hébergement Web